When Christian rapper Lecrae dropped his critically-acclaimed mixtape, Church Clothes, he wasn’t sure what the response would be.

“It was mission accomplished for me man,” Lecrae recently told Hip Hop Wired. “It was well received…way more incredible responses than I imagined.”

The Houston native and Atlanta resident has been dispelling Christian rapper stereotypes for years and last month’s mixtape managed to bring him more attention from secular rap listeners. Sharp beats (9th Wonder) and choice guests (No Malice of the Clipse) also helped his cause. Speaking to Hip-Hop Wired, Lecrae reveals one of the project’s goals was breaking him out of any narrow Hip-Hop micro-categories.

“I think if you want to impact Hip-Hop as a whole and have a voice within it as a whole, you can’t have your own little niche, your own little thing that you doing while everything else is happening over here,” explains Lecrae. “You gotta say, ‘Man I want to be a part of what’s happening,’ and that’s really what I’ve been trying to do.”
